Q: Is 66,222,117 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 66,222,117 is a composite number.

Why is 66,222,117 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 66,222,117 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 13 27 39 81 117 243 351 1,053 3,159 20,963 62,889 188,667 272,519 566,001 817,557 1,698,003 2,452,671 5,094,009 7,358,013 22,074,039 and 66,222,117, with no remainder.

Since 66,222,117 cannot be divided by just 1 and 66,222,117, it is a composite number.
